SOCAR Calls for Adoption of New Technologies in Caspian Region’s Mature Fields

Baku: New technologies must be used to advance the development of mature fields in Azerbaijan and the wider Caspian region, stated SOCAR Vice President Babek Huseynov. He emphasized this point during his speech at the “SPE Caspian Technical Conference.”

According to Azeri-Press News Agency, Huseynov highlighted that many fields in the area have been developed and produced for decades. Despite their age, these fields continue to play a crucial role in energy security and economic stability for the region. Huseynov stressed the need for new ideas, modern technology, and fresh skills to sustain their productivity.

Huseynov also pointed out that the Caspian basin holds significant technical and strategic importance. He underlined its potential as one of the most intriguing regions for development, urging stakeholders to focus on modernizing the technology and skills applied in the region.
